The Transformation Senior Program Manager is responsible for leading one or more cross-departmental transformation programs that support strategic initiatives, regulatory compliance, new product development, and operational improvements. This role oversees end-to-end program performance, including timeline adherence, budget management, and delivery quality. Programs may involve evaluating or implementing services, systems, or opportunities that drive innovation, process improvement, and sustainable value. Perform other duties as assigned.

  • Partner with business and technology stakeholders to define program scope, milestones, resource capacity, and desired outcomes
  • Identify and manage resource requirements, aligning with budget constraints and facilitating hiring as needed
  • Participate in Program Increment (PI) Planning, System Demos, and Solution Demos to ensure alignment across Agile Release Trains (ARTs) and business divisions
  • Report program MVP progress to key stakeholders, including steering and portfolio management teams
  • Develop and maintain critical paths and business milestones in collaboration with business and technology teams
  • Coordinate and synchronize program-related activities across entities, including business readiness, communications, process design, and technology delivery
  • Ensure transparency and management of dependencies, issues, and risks; facilitate resolution and decision-making
  • Support Product Managers, Product Owners, and Business Readiness teams in managing expectations for deliverables
  • Hold teams accountable for commitments; serve as an escalation point and remove obstacles as needed
  • Manage program financials, ensuring appropriate expenditures and resolving issues with financial representatives
  • Support business case development in partnership with business owners and cross-functional teams
  • Lead stakeholder engagement, including internal teams and external vendors
  • Organize and motivate cross-functional teams across operational areas
  • Manage executive stakeholder communications and facilitate Executive Steering Committees
  • Provide leadership and coaching to project managers; support development and performance management
